Emily Baker-White / Forbes:
Docs: a China-based ByteDance audit team planned to collect TikTok location data of US citizens who had never had an employment relationship with the company  —  The project, assigned to a Beijing-led team, would have involved accessing location data from some U.S. users' devices without their knowledge or consent.

Tim Hakki / Decrypt:
CoinGecko: the Aptos token fell 40.5% on its first day of trading; Aptos' Layer 1 blockchain was panned for opaque tokenomics and a low transaction throughput  —  The price of Aptos has crashed more than 40% a day after launch as investors remain wary of the network's widely-panned mainnet rollout.

Miles Kruppa / Wall Street Journal:
Texas' AG sues Google for allegedly using Photos, Assistant, and Nest features to collect facial- and voice-recognition data without seeking users' full consent  —  State alleges tech giant didn't obtain user consent for biometric-data use  —  The Texas attorney general sued Alphabet Inc …

Forbes:
Sources: senior Stripe executives asked managers to restart giving lower ratings on performance reviews to 10% to 15% of staff, to prune the company's workforce  —  As the economy slows, more tech companies have been showing employees the door.  Now some senior leaders at Silicon Valley fintech giant Stripe …

Jonathan Vanian / CNBC:
Snap reports Q3 revenue up 6% YoY to $1.13B, vs. $ 1.14B est., DAUs up 19% YoY to 363M, vs. 358.2M est., a $360M net loss, up from $72M YoY; stock is down 20%+  —  - Snap beat analysts' expectations on earnings per share but missed on revenue.  — The company's board authorized a stock repurchase program of up to $500 million.
